The U.S. Consulate General in Lagos stands as a beacon of diplomatic engagement and collaboration between the United States and Nigeria, situated at 2 Walter Carrington Crescent in Victoria Island, Lagos. This diplomatic mission serves as a vital nexus for fostering bilateral relations, facilitating trade, promoting cultural exchange, and providing consular services to both American citizens and Nigerian nationals.

Strategically located in the vibrant heart of Lagos, Nigeria's economic and cultural hub, the consulate plays a pivotal role in advancing the interests of both nations. Lagos, as Nigeria's largest city and commercial capital, is a dynamic center of commerce, innovation, and creativity, making it an ideal location for the U.S. diplomatic presence.

The consulate's mission encompasses a wide range of activities, including promoting economic ties through trade missions, fostering educational and cultural exchanges, facilitating people-to-people connections, and providing consular assistance to U.S. citizens residing in or visiting Nigeria. Consular services offered include passport issuance, visa processing, assistance for American citizens in distress, and outreach to the local community on issues such as education, entrepreneurship, and cultural exchange.
